LG Game 2 Question 9 Explanation, by LSATHacks

F can play against H in either Game 2 or Game 3. Let’s draw both scenarios and see what we can deduct: one with FH second, one with FH third.

G can only go in groups 2 or 3 (rule 1). Since FH fill one of those groups in each scenario, that forces G to go 3rd in scenario 1, and 2nd in scenario 2:

LSAT Preptest 90, Game 2, Question 9, Diagram 16

J can’t go with G (rule 4), so this in turn forces us to place J in group 1. In scenario 1 we also must place L, since it can’t go in group 3 (rule 2):

LSAT Preptest 90, Game 2, Question 9, Diagram 17

Only M is left to place in scenario 1, and only M, L in scenario 2. The question is asking for something that must be true, and since J is in group 1 in both groups, that is the only possible answer. C is CORRECT.

(I didn’t draw in M and L because there’s no point to completing diagrams once you already answer a question. When you get far enough through the logical steps and hit “could be true” situations, you should check the answers to see if you already solved the question.)
